lihn 回复于:2003-12-17 13:25:25 |
我也想知道,好像和tomcat4的安装发有些区别 |
jhsea3do 回复于:2003-12-17 23:46:03 |
安装[b:22aa57d453]Tomcat5[/b:22aa57d453], 编译安装[b:22aa57d453]apache2(DSO support)+mod_jk2[/b:22aa57d453]
如果不会编译[b:22aa57d453]mod_jk2[/b:22aa57d453],只要你的[b:22aa57d453]apache2[/b:22aa57d453]支持[b:22aa57d453]DSO[/b:22aa57d453], 去我的站点上下载:[b:22aa57d453]http://www.javaws.com/mod_jk2-2.0.43.so [/b:22aa57d453]([b:22aa57d453]Linux[/b:22aa57d453]版,请 mv 到 [b:22aa57d453]$apache_home/modules/mod_jk2.so[/b:22aa57d453] ) 修改[b:22aa57d453]$apache_home/conf/httpd.conf[/b:22aa57d453],加入 [code:1:22aa57d453]LoadModule jk2_module modules/mod_jk2.so[/code:1:22aa57d453] 在[b:22aa57d453]$apache_home/conf/worker2.properties[/b:22aa57d453]里面写上 [code:1:22aa57d453][logger.apache2] level=info [shm] file=/var/logs/httpd/shm.file size=1048576 [channel.socket:localhost:8009] port=8009 host=127.0.0.1 [ajp13:localhost:8009] channel=channel.socket:localhost:8009 [uri:/*] worker=ajp13:localhost:8009 [/code:1:22aa57d453] 重启apache2, 打开http://127.0.0.1/index.jsp,可以看见小猫了! 心得:另外只要AppServer支持AJP1.3,都可以使用mod_jk2! |
linuxsky 回复于:2003-12-18 08:58:32 |
Apache/2.0.48 (Unix) DAV/2 PHP/4.3.4 mod_jk2/2.0.0 Server at localhost Port 80
配置完了后.显示这样 但是运行http://localhost/index.jsp 显示出源代码出来了.运行不了!! 是不是tomcat5还要设置? |
linuxsky 回复于:2003-12-18 09:53:33 |
改成workers2.properties
好像可以结合了.. 我在tomcat下发布一个test目录. 可以用http://localhost/test/看到 但是如何可以让根目录支持php和jsp? |
jhsea3do 回复于:2003-12-18 19:36:37 |
去掉 [code:1:347083751e][uri:/*][/code:1:347083751e]
改为:[code:1:347083751e] [uri:/*.jsp] worker=ajp13:localhost:8009 [uri:/*.jspa] worker=ajp13:localhost:8009 [uri:/test/*] worker=ajp13:localhost:8009 [uri:/servlet/*] worker=ajp13:localhost:8009 ..............[/code:1:347083751e] 有问题请仔细考虑以后再发问 |
iHero 回复于:2003-12-22 09:35:29 |
精华区中有详细的说明.请大家看看! |
carefen 回复于:2003-12-22 14:35:03 |
我也看了精华区的文章,,也是没有配置成功。。
到了编译webapp那里就出现了以下的错误 [root@carefen webapp]# ./configure --with-apxs=/usr/local/apache/bin/apxs --with-tomcat=/usr/local/jakarta-tomcat-4.1.29 Configuring WebApp Module + checking build system type... i686-pc-linux-gnu + checking host system type... i686-pc-linux-gnu + checking for sources directory path... /usr/local/mod_jk/webapp + checking for build directory path... /usr/local/mod_jk/webapp Checking Apache APXS + checking for apxs name... /usr/local/apache/bin/apxs + checking for apxs directory path... /usr/local/apache/bin + checking for apxs... /usr/local/apache/bin/apxs + checking for apxs availability... /usr/local/apache/bin/apxs + checking for apxs version... /usr/local/apache/bin/apxs (1.3) + checking for apxs sanity... error configure: error: apxs is unworkable |